  • adverb. In no way; to no degree. Used to express negation, denial, refusal, or prohibition.

  • Shaven; shorn; close-cropped; smooth: as, a not head.
  • To shave; shear; poll.
  • A Middle English contraction of ne wot, know not. Also note.
  • A word expressing negation, denial, refusal, or prohibition: as, I will not go; he shall not remain; will you answer? I will not.

  • adverb. Negates the meaning of the modified verb.
  • adverb. To no degree
  • conjunction. And not.
  • interjection. Used to indicate that the previous phrase was meant sarcastically or ironically.
  • noun. Unary logical function NOT, true if input is false, or a gate implementing that negation function.
